D.C. United v Philadelphia Union: Gazdag eyes response after landmark goal overshadowed

Daniel Gazdag says the Philadelphia Union must “run through walls” against D.C. United on Saturday, after he saw a personal milestone overshadowed by back-to-back defeats for Jim Curtin’s team.

Gazdag became Philadelphia’s all-time leading scorer on Tuesday, netting his 57th goal for the club against the Seattle Sounders at Subaru Park.

However, that goal wasn’t enough to prevent the Union from sliding to a 3-2 loss, just three days after they suffered their first MLS defeat of 2024 against Real Salt Lake.

While Gazdag was pleased to seal his place in franchise history, he was frustrated it didn’t count for more and wants to make amends this weekend.

“It’s obviously a nice number. I’m happy that I’ve become the all-time leading goalscorer for the club. That’s amazing,” Gazdag said.

“When I got here three years ago, I wouldn’t have dreamed about it. I’m happy with that, I’ll be happy in the future, for sure, but it’s just annoying we played like that.
